Product Introduction

Overview

The CY74FCT573ATQCTE4 is an octal transparent D-Type latch integrated circuit produced by Texas Instruments. This device is part of the CY74FCT573T series and is designed for bus-organized applications. It features eight latches with 3-state outputs, making it suitable for a variety of digital logic and data storage needs. The device operates within a temperature range of -40°C to 85°C and is packaged in a 20-SSOP (Shrink Small Outline Package) configuration.

Key Specifications

Circuit 8:8
Current 32mA (source), 64mA (sink)
Delay Time 5.2 ns (max)
Independent Circuits 1
Logic Type D-Type Transparent Latch
Mounting Type Surface Mount
Operating Temperature -40°C ~ 85°C
Output Type Tri-State
Package 20-SSOP (0.154", 3.90mm Width)
Supplier Device Package 20-SSOP/QSOP
Voltage 4.75V ~ 5.25V
Frequency at Nominal Voltage (Max) 70 MHz
ICC at Nominal Voltage (Max) 0.2 mA
ESD Protection Exceeds JESD 22 standards (2000-V Human-Body Model, 200-V Machine Model, 1000-V Charged-Device Model)

Key Features

  • Function and Pinout Compatibility: Compatible with FCT and F logic families, simplifying board design and integration.
  • Edge-Rate Control Circuitry: Significantly improved noise characteristics due to edge-rate control circuitry.
  • Ioff Support: Supports partial-power-down mode operation, preventing damaging current backflow when the device is powered down.
  • ESD Protection: Exceeds JESD 22 standards for human-body, machine, and charged-device models.
  • Matched Rise and Fall Times: Ensures consistent signal integrity and reduced skew.
  • 3-State Outputs: Allows for high-impedance state, enabling data to be entered into the latches without affecting the bus.
  • TTL Compatibility: Fully compatible with TTL input and output logic levels).
